@layer regions {
	[id=footer] {
		--Color: oklch(98% 6% var(--BrownHue));

		margin: 0;
		padding-top: var(--SpacingLarge);
		padding-bottom: var(--SpacingThin);

		&>article {
			padding-bottom: var(--SpacingBroader);
			border-bottom: 2px solid white;
			width: max-content;
			max-width: 100%;
		}

		&>*+* {
			margin-top: var(--SpacingBroader);
		}
	}
}
